Gillette Satin Care Sensitive Skin is a shaving gel for women, with Aloe Vera, is specially designed for sensitive skin. This shaving gel for women has a light fragrance and enhanced lubricants, providing razor glide and protection against nicks and cuts – leaving you soft and smooth every time you shave. This shaving gel for women helps the razor glide seamlessly over your skin, with incredible smoothness. The rich lather delivers satiny-smooth skin whenever and wherever you choose to shave. Dermatologist tested for sensitive skin. Now available in a Rust-Free Can, so you don’t have to worry about rust rings in your shower. Get glide for sensitive skin with Satin Care Sensitive Skin shaving gel for women. For ultra-smooth skin, soak the hair for 2 to 3 minutes with warm water, then lather up with Satin Care Sensitive Skin shave gel and shave with your favorite Venus razor. Rinse after shaving.
